Nyoko Intercooler short review
Contrary to some of the other reviews for this product I saw prior to purchase, I have to say that the fans are NOT really loud at all. While you might hear them if you're in the dashboard or doing something OTHER than playing a game on the system, the second you launch a game even at low volume that'll completely cover the sound.Yes, it's louder than the stock fan in the unit, but that's also because it moves more air and keeps the unit cooler, which is the only reason why you'd buy this in the first place.I'd reccomend this to anyone running a 360; Heat kills computer (and console) parts and this is an inexpensive, effective way to avoid overheating of the console itself (There are some power block overheat issues which I do not personally have, but I haven't seen a block cooler yet - And most of these go away if you put the block on wood or glass surfaces rather than carpeting anyway).Overall, I'm quite satisfied with the unit; It increases the airflow by a LARGE margin (turned the XBox360 on for 15 minutes of gaming, turned it off, installed the Intercooler, and powered it back on - The air exhausted was quite hot, as before, but after a few minutes the exhausted air using the intercooler was much cooler) and keeps the internals cooler. Also, it easily clears the ports and mount on the back required to attatch the USB WiFi adapter (and a hub for your charge-and-play cords if you have more than 2 controllers) and is a simple (non-warranty-voiding) cooler to install.

Great Product
I did a lot of research on this before picking one up, both online and with my gaming friends. Just about everyone said it kept your system cool, a few complained about fan noise and a few of my personal friends said after a while their system would lock up eventually with the intercooler installed. I figured it was worth a shot.I'm happy I went for it. It makes a huge difference in heat. I can play GRAW for hours and the case is just barely warm in the center. Before I had the intercooler the whole case would be overly-warm to the point that I worried about it. The intercooler totally resolved that issue.It IS a bit on the noisy side but I'll take a little noise to extend the life of my 360. I havn't had any lockup issues or anything else negative. I have heard it's a snug fit with the wireless adapter but I use a wired connection so I don't have to deal with that.I think the best part is it's just a matter of snapping it on and off the xbox and it doesn't void the warranty so it's the perfect cooling solution.

Causes malfunctions!
This thing is not only loud. It actually caused my 360 to malfunction. I have had my 360 for about 8 months now and I have never had a problem. All of the sudden one day my 360 shuts off and I get a ring of 3 red flashing lights. I almost had a heart attack. So I turn it back on and it works fine and about 10 or so minutes later it happens again. I turn it on the next day and 10 minutes into playing it happens again. So I take the Intercooler off because it is really loud anyways and the problem never happens again. I play for hours. Leave it on jsut to test it and not another problem. I will not be putting my intercooler back on. I think it is unnessecary for my 360 and if the noise is so loud, I think it must be overheating the 360 rather than cooling it down. Not to mention it is powered by the 360 so it makes it use more power than needed. I paid too much for my wonderful 360 to risk it breaking down because of this product. Defective Product
I strongly recommend trying other alternatives before buying this product. First of all, the product uses the 360's power supply, and giving extra work to a console that already overheats is not a smart choice. Second, it sucks hot air through the back of the console, if you put your hand you can actually fell the air getting out very fast. The downside? Well, imagine this hot air coming through the back of your 360 and slowly melting the two devices together, because that is what eventually will happen. In order for this product to "work" you need to put a fan on the side opposite to the hard drive so the air can circulate through the system. Third, the noise it makes reminds me of a vacuum cleaner, its pretty annoying when the game or movie sound is on lower levels and the only thing you can hear is the intercooler.Other than that, it does cool the system (until it melts the back) and because of that causes the games to run more smoothly. Like I said at the beginning, I strongly recommend trying other alternatives before buying this.Personally, I use a cooling method slightly unconventional. The system has little holes in the back, in the sides and in the bottom for air circulation. Due to the product's overheating issues you don't want to waste any of those spots. But what to do? If you put the system vertically you waste the biggest air circulation spot, and give extra risk to your discs; if you put the system horizontally the system loses the holes in the bottom. What I did is to put one of those lengthy novels bellow the 360, so now it's kind of suspended in mid air but still horizontal. Second, I bought a small fan and dust filtering pad, which you can get at any hardware store. So the fan with the dust filtering pad goes on the side opposite to the hard drive in a 45 degree angle pointing from the front to the back of the system. Believe me, it's better than the intercooler or any other cooler you might find in the market, and it uses an external power source which is a BIG +.
